Insports Centers has raised $4.75M over 1 rounds.
Insports Centers's latest funding round was a Unattributed for $4.75M on October 1, 2013.

Roadtrips is a tour and travel company. It provides customized luxury sports travel packages to sporting events. It was founded in 1992 and is based in Winnipeg, Canada.

Canlan Sports is an owner, operator, and investor in the multi-sport recreation sector. It offers a product line for all ages and skill levels, which includes hockey and skating programs and camps. It also provides spaces for people to stay active, play sports and connect with their communities. Canlan Sports is based in Toronto, Canada.

TeamSnap helps organization of youth through recreational and competitive sports. It provides a web application and smartphone application for scheduling, communicating and coordinating teams. It offers team, club, and league management software that makes organizing sports as simple as a click. It was founded in 2009 and is based in Boulder, Colorado. It was acquired by Waud capital partners.
Aktivate offers a SaaS-based digital platform that specializes in scholastic sports management services. It offers a digital platform that activates resources for athletic directors, coaches, and parents and supports kids through sports, enabling schools to gain distribution and transaction capabilities. The company was founded in 2021 and is based in New York, New York.

Sport Law is a team that offers legal and strategic services for sports organizations. It provides planning, programs, financial solutions, event and crisis management solutions, and more. Sport Law was founded in 1992 and is based in Toronto, Canada.
